This text is a comprehensive survey of the literature surrounding star-critical Ramsey numbers. First defined by Jonelle Hook in her 2010 dissertation, these numbers aim to measure the sharpness of the corresponding Ramsey numbers by determining the minimum number of edges needed to be added to a critical graph for the Ramsey property to hold. Weakened Ramsey Theory provides readers with an overview of weakened generalizations of various parameters studied in Ramsey theory. Rather than determining how large a structure must be to guarantee the existence of monochromatic substructures in a t-coloring, weakened Ramsey theory considers how large a structure must be to guarantee the existence of a substructure that uses at most a given number of colors.
